...Before Harry Hopkins arrived on the scene, Roosevelt had a pet scheme of his own for the unemployed. An ardent conservationist, he wanted thousands of the jobless to work in the nation's parks and forests. His Civilian Conservation Corps prompted William Green, president of the American Federation of Labor, to protest that "it smacks of Fascism, of Hitlerism, of a form of Sovietism."
